Plantation
A certain crop grown in a sunny and hot climate needs more water per day than the same crop grown in a cloudy and cooler climate. There are, however, apart from sunshine and temperature, other climatic factors which influence the crop water need. These factors are humidity and wind speed. When it is dry, the crop water needs are higher than when it is humid. In windy climates, the crops will use more water than in calm climates.
The highest crop water needs are thus found in areas which are hot, dry, windy and sunny. The lowest values are found when it is cool, humid and cloudy with little or no wind.

Given 3 crops along with the range of the amount of water required and the temperature range.
Crop 1: Rice – 5 to 10 cm , 20 to 27 degree celcius, all  inclusive.
Crop 2: Wheat – 12 to 15 cm, 21 to 24 degree celcius, all inclusive.
Crop 3: Cotton – 6 to 13 cm, 18 to 30 degree celcius, all inclusive.
  Note: Follow the above crops order.

Determine what all crops can be planted, given the rainfall and temperature.

Input format:
The first input is an integer which corresponds to the water required.
The second input is an integer which corresponds to the temperature.

Output format:
Output is a string or a list of strings.
If there are multiple strings in the output, the order to be followed is Rice, Wheat, Cotton.

Sample Input 1:
6
20
Sample Output 1:
Rice
Cotton

Sample Input 2:
15
21
Sample Output 2:
Wheat

//C PROGRAM
#include<stdio.h>
int main()
{
int a,b;
scanf("%d",&a);
scanf("%d",&b);
if(((a>=5) && (a<=10)) && ((b>=20) && (b<=27)))
printf("Rice\n");
if(((a>=12) && (a<=15)) && ((b>=21) && (b<=24)))
printf("Wheat\n");
if(((a>=6) && (a<=13)) && ((b>=18) && (b<=30)))
printf("Cotton\n");

return 0;

}
